The current mitigation is a short grace window in the token store; it is deliberate, so do not remove it without reading the design note in `docs/token-grace`. If you observe refresh loops in production, capture the token store logs before restarting anything, since state is lost on restart. For anything unclear, contact the maintainers at the address below.

escalation mailbox, kaweg-kahif: druwyn.sordor@nelvroworks.corp

## Changed defaults

Heads up: the Ledgerline tax-rate lookup cache now defaults to a 15-minute TTL instead of 24 hours. Turns out rates in the Veldt County sandbox were going stale mid-demo, which was embarrassing. Eviction is now LRU rather than FIFO, and the cache warms on boot. If you're reviewing, check that nothing hardcodes the old TTL. The new defaults land as follows.

deployment values, bajop-taweg:
holwyn:
  log_level: debug
  metrics_host: metrics.holwyn.zemvarsys.internal
  pool_size: 32

Ticket #4471 — Build agent clock skew

Hey plugin folks: we've seen up to 40 seconds of skew between the Fernwick build agents, which can break timestamp-based cache checks in your plugins. We're rolling out forced NTP sync plus a skew guard in the runner. Before we ship, this needs a sign-off from the platform owner.

named custodian: Zorael Sordor